Pliant Media Blasting Device

Author:  Lynn, William
Source:  US Patent 5,207,034
Doc ID:  1993029
Year of Publication:  1993
Abstract:  
The invention relates to a pliant particulate media device which includes an air source for supplying air pressure to a supply container, containing a quantity of plaint blasting media, and a discharge line. The container is connected with a mechanical feed device that positively meters out a desired quantity of blasting media into a discharge line which conveys the blasting media to a discharge nozzle where it is discharged against a surface to be treated to achieve the desired treatment. The invention additionally relates to a recovery system for separating the plaint blasting media from the debris and the other unwanted materials and a system for removing undesired liquids and chemicals from the pliant blasting media after use.
